Processing apparatus, method of operating processing apparatus, and operation program for processing apparatus
11690588 · 2023-07-04 · ·

A body thickness conversion unit converts a body thickness from a distance image imaged by a distance measurement camera to acquire the body thickness. A setting unit sets a gradation transformation function for use in gradation transformation processing to a radiographic image corresponding to the body thickness. A radiographic image acquisition unit acquires the radiographic image output from a radiation detector in radioscopy. A gradation transformation processing unit starts the gradation transformation processing with the gradation transformation function set by the setting unit.

SYSTEM AND METHOD FOR SYNTHETIC BREAST TISSUE IMAGE GENERATION BY HIGH DENSITY ELEMENT SUPPRESSION

A method and breast imaging system for processing breast tissue image data includes feeding image data of breast images to an image processor, identifying image portions depicting breast tissue and high density elements and executing different processing methods on input images. A first image processing method involves breast tissue enhancement and high density element suppression, whereas the second image processing method involves enhancing high density elements. Respective three-dimensional sets of image slices may be generated by respective image processing methods, and respective two-dimensional synthesized images are generated and combined to form a two-dimensional composite synthesized image which is presented through a display of the breast imaging system. First and second image processing may be executed on generated three-dimensional image sets or two-dimensional projection images acquired by an image acquisition component at respective angles relative to the patient's breast.

Tomographic image generation apparatus, method, and program
11540797 · 2023-01-03 · ·

An image acquisition unit acquires a plurality of projection images corresponding to a plurality of radiation source positions at the time of tomosynthesis imaging, the plurality of projection images being generated by causing an imaging apparatus to perform tomosynthesis imaging. A positional shift amount derivation unit derives a positional shift amount between the plurality of projection images based on body movement of the subject with a reference projection image generated at a radiation source position where an optical axis of the radiation emitted from the radiation source is perpendicular to a detection surface of the detection unit, among the plurality of projection images, as a reference. A reconstruction unit generates a tomographic image of at least one tomographic plane of the subject by reconstructing the plurality of projection images while correcting the positional shift amount.

Stationary X-Ray source

Embodiments provide a stationary X-ray source for a multisource X-ray imaging system for tomographic imaging. The stationary X-ray source includes an array of thermionic cathodes and, in most embodiments a rotating anode. The anode rotates about a rotation axis, however the anode is stationary in the horizontal or vertical dimensions (e.g. about axes perpendicular to the rotation axis). The elimination of mechanical motion improves the image quality by elimination of mechanical vibration and source motion; simplifies system design that reduces system size and cost; increases angular coverage with no increase in scan time; and results in short scan times to, in medical some medical imaging applications, reduce patient-motion-induced blurring.

MEDICAL IMAGE PROCESSING APPARATUS AND MEDICAL IMAGE PROCESSING METHOD
20220401042 · 2022-12-22 ·

A medical image processing apparatus and a medical image processing method are provided which are capable of clearly presenting a distal end of a medical device in a tomosynthesis image of an object under examination into which the medical device is inserted. The medical image processing apparatus handles a tomosynthesis image generated using a plurality of projection images obtained by imaging an object under examination in an angle range of less than 180 degrees, and includes: a storage section for pre-storing blur data at individual imaging space coordinates; and a correction section for correcting the tomosynthesis image using the blur data.

X-RAY IMAGING APPARATUS AND X-RAY IMAGE PROCESSING METHOD

An X-ray imaging apparatus includes an X-ray generator including a plurality of X-ray sources, an X-ray detector configured to detect X-rays radiated from the plurality of X-ray sources and generate a plurality of pieces of projection data, and a processor configured to apply log projection to each of the plurality of pieces of projection data, to apply weighted projection to the log-projected projection data, to apply a bidirectional ramp filter to the weighted-projected projection data, and to generate a tomographic image reconstructed based on each of the projection data to which the bidirectional ramp filter is applied.

Digital breast tomosynthesis device capable of controlling position of X-ray focus
11523787 · 2022-12-13 · ·

Disclosed is a digital breast tomosynthesis system including: an X-ray tube configured to generate X-rays; a C-arm configured to receive the X-ray tube and rotate about a first rotation axis during an X-ray exposure period; an X-ray detector configured to convert the X-ray, which is emitted from the X-ray tube and passes through a breast, into image information; and a focal spot controller configured to operate in conjunction with a movement of the X-ray tube caused by a rotation of the C-arm, in which the focal spot controller controls a position of a focal spot of the X-ray with various methods. As a result, the position of the focal spot of the X-ray tube may be controlled by the simple structure and method, thereby eliminating blurring of a projection image that affects the determination of quality of a three-dimensional image, and thus significantly improving sharpness.
